Abstract
"Memorial states that early in October of '55, the people of Wash. and Oregon territories were 'startled by a general outbreak among nearly all the Indian tribes in the western and middle portion those territories.' Hostilities unprovoked by whites and characterized by usual modes of Indian warfare, indiscriminate slaughter, pillaging, burning of dwellings, destruction of property. Volunteers have nobly discharged their duties and are still in the heart of the enemy's country, combating the Indians, or holding possession of the country which they have conquered."
